Sasquatch by 303 Seeds
Gorilla Glue #4 (potential influence) × Sour Diesel (potential influence)
Sasquatch, a hybrid strain by 303 Seeds, is a result of dedicated craft breeding aimed at blending heritage genetics with modern cannabis science. It offers a balanced profile, drawing from both indica and sativa influences to create a unique user experience.
Appearance
Sasquatch buds are visually striking, characterized by a dense and resinous structure typical of well-cultivated hybrids. They often display vibrant green hues, sometimes accented with deep purple or brown. A notable feature is the abundant trichome coverage, which gives the buds a shimmering appearance.
Light green pistils weave through the nugs, creating a contrast against the trichome-laden surfaces. The overall presentation suggests careful cultivation and hints at the strain's potency and sensory appeal.
Aroma & Flavor
The aroma of Sasquatch is complex, featuring prominent citrus notes, particularly lemon and orange, grounded by an earthy undertone. Subtle hints of pine and spice can also be detected, adding depth to its scent profile. This intricate bouquet is a result of its genetic makeup and terpene composition.
Its flavor follows suit, offering a sophisticated palate that begins with tart citrus and herbal notes. Upon deeper inhalation, citrus flavors, reminiscent of lemon zest, become more pronounced, complemented by a mild spicy note on the exhale. The taste is well-balanced, ensuring no single flavor dominates.
Effects
Sasquatch is known for delivering a balanced combination of mental and physical effects. Users often experience an initial cerebral uplift, which can enhance focus and stimulate creative thinking. This mental clarity is typically followed by a sense of relaxation that spreads through the body.
The strain provides a nuanced high that is neither overly sedating nor excessively stimulating, making it a versatile choice for various times of day. Its effects are generally described as calming and conducive to a relaxed state.
Terpenes & Cannabinoids
The terpene profile of Sasquatch includes dominant compounds like limonene, myrcene, and caryophyllene. Limonene contributes to the strain's citrus aroma and flavor, while myrcene adds earthy and potentially relaxing qualities. Caryophyllene introduces spicy and peppery notes.
Cannabinoid analysis typically shows THC levels ranging from 17% to 24%, indicating moderate to high potency. CBD content is generally low, often below 1%, complementing the THC without significantly altering its psychoactive effects. The presence of minor cannabinoids may also contribute to a nuanced entourage effect.

Origins & Lineage
Sasquatch is a hybrid strain developed by 303 Seeds, created through craft breeding techniques that combine elements of modern cannabis science and genetics. Its lineage is described as a near 50:50 indica-sativa split, integrating characteristics from its parent strains.
While specific parent strains are not definitively named, influences may include varieties like Gorilla Glue #4 and Sour Diesel, echoing attributes found in similar named strains. This genetic background contributes to its complex profile and balanced effects.
